Ticket: GQL-1182 — Config drift after N+1 fix rollout

For the release manager: the Plumeline API fix that batches resolver loads (eliminating the N+1 on order lookups) shipped cleanly to staging, but production nodes show drifted dataloader settings applied by hand during the incident last month. We should reconcile before tagging 3.9. For reference, the values currently running in production are below.

config for bafof-yadup:
[raldor]
team = druys
access_code = ac_de306a
host = raldor.zemvarworks.local
port = 9000
owner = wendor.julir
peer = belael.halixstack.local

## Orcabay Environments — stale-cache postmortem notes

Quick context for support: last month's "phantom old prices" incident came down to the staging and prod environments of Orcabay sharing a cache cluster by accident. Staging deploys were warming keys that prod then served, so customers saw day-old data. We've since split the clusters and added an environment prefix to every cache key. If a customer reports stale content now, check the prefix in the debug header first. Each environment runs with the configuration values shown below.

service settings:
ralael:
  pin: 7453
  tenant: zorath
  seal: seal_087806e4
  metrics_host: metrics.ralael.paliqworks.example
  standby_team: fraath
  escalation: praok-istiel
  nonce: 10e083

Onboarding: Inventory reconciliation job (Coppervale warehouse platform). The job runs nightly, comparing warehouse counts against the ledger service and flagging mismatches above a configurable threshold. As a contractor you won't run it manually — it's scheduler-driven — but you may be asked to investigate discrepancy reports. Mismatches are usually timing artifacts from late shipment scans, not data loss. Before touching anything, read the triage checklist and architecture overview on the internal page below.

wiki page, kahog-hahig: https://vault.zemvargrid.internal/display/deploy/repo/settings/merge_requests/job/settings/6f3b933774dbc5320a4daa18